Construction accident claims involve workers' comp (subscriber employers), non-subscriber lawsuits, and third-party negligence claims. The two-year statute of limitations (§ 16.003) applies. OSHA regulations are admissible as evidence of the applicable standard of care. Chapter 95 limits property owner liability to situations where the owner exercised control over the work and had actual knowledge of a dangerous condition. Comparative fault (Chapter 33) applies. Many construction employers are workers' comp non-subscribers, opening the door to civil lawsuits with stripped defenses.
